Transaction ddf793c5fa1aa9b2ae8998a866b68324e8cf794860495a9e6b553c2a11e6633a
1 Input
1 Output
-
ddf793c5fa1aa9b2ae8998a866b68324e8cf794860495a9e6b553c2a11e6633a:0
- value
- 183766
- script pubkey
- OP_0 OP_PUSHBYTES_20 f65cdfe607c5d13bffc40bf76d8e5ff2504ce40a
- address
- bc1q7ewdles8chgnhl7yp0mkmrjl7fgyeeq2emkwmn